Rugby, U.K., singer-songwriter James Morrison could be the genetic offspring of James Blunt, Joss Stone, and Terence Trent-D'Arby. Soulful vocals mixed with sensitive acoustic guitars, and some tasteful Beatles-esque string flourishes, and there you have it. Morrison's debut album, UNDISCOVERED, released in July of 2006, owed as much to contemporaries KT Tunstall and Damien Rice as it did to legends like Otis Redding, Cat Stevens, or Nick Drake--and that undeniably successful formula, not surprisingly, took the album to the top of the U.K. album charts. - HMV
